View Google Calendar (.iCAL) in Outlook 2010

I use Google Docs and Google Calendar to do most of my personal work. But if you are an Executive Assistant or Admin Assistant chances are that you use MS Office for office work. Since I am on Outlook all the time at work, I thought it would be easier to view my Google Calendar in Outlook as well. If you’d like to add your Google Calendar try what I did. I am currently using Outlook 2010.

Click Settings>Calendar after you log in to your Google Calendar. At this point you should see all the calendars you have on your Gmail account. 

Click on the calendar you would like to add to MS Outlook. I have highlighted it below.

Scroll down to the Private Address section and click on the iCAL button.

Copy the calendar address you see on your page.

Now that I am done with the Google Calendar, I open MS Outlook 2010. I click on File>Home tab>Open Calendar and scroll to From Internet.

Paste the link/address you copied from your Google Calendar and click OK

Click Yes

You should see another dialog box open up asking you to add a name to the calendar. But that is pretty much it. Voila! You can now see your Google Calendar in your MS Outlook Calendar. :)
